What are the differences between baker's yeast and clementine?

  • Baker's yeast is higher in folate, vitamin B1, vitamin B5, zinc, vitamin B2, vitamin B3, phosphorus, iron, and vitamin B6, yet clementine is higher in vitamin C.
  • Baker's yeast's daily need coverage for folate is 190% more.
  • Baker's yeast has 166 times more zinc than clementine. While baker's yeast has 9.97mg of zinc, clementine has only 0.06mg.
